Types of Tommee Tippee Sterilisers Available
Tommee Tippee offers three main steriliser types: Electric, Microwave, and Cold Water. Each provides a convenient and effective method for sterilising baby bottles and accessories.
Electric Steriliser
The Tommee Tippee Electric Steriliser is a popular choice among parents due to its efficiency and convenience. It uses steam to kill 99.9% of bacteria and viruses, ensuring bottles and accessories are thoroughly sterilised. The compact design makes it easy to use at home or while travelling. This steriliser can hold up to five bottles and accessories, and it features an automatic shut-off function for safety. It’s also affordable and easy to clean, making it a practical option for daily use. Many parents appreciate its portability and effectiveness in maintaining hygiene for their baby’s feeding essentials.
Microwave Steriliser
The Tommee Tippee Microwave Steriliser offers a quick and efficient way to sterilise baby bottles and accessories. It uses steam from microwave heating to kill 99.9% of bacteria and viruses. Simply add water, place the bottles inside, and heat for 3 minutes. This method is ideal for parents who prefer a compact, portable solution. The steriliser is lightweight, easy to clean, and doesn’t require electricity. It can hold up to four bottles and is perfect for travel or small kitchens. The microwave steriliser is a cost-effective option that ensures your baby’s feeding essentials remain hygienic and safe. It’s also simple to store, making it a practical choice for busy families.
Cold Water Steriliser
The Tommee Tippee Cold Water Steriliser is a convenient and chemical-free method for sterilising baby bottles and accessories. Simply submerge items in cold water with a sterilising tablet or solution. This method is ideal for parents who prefer a non-electric option and is perfect for travel. The steriliser is lightweight, easy to use, and doesn’t require any heating. It ensures that bottles and teats remain sterile for up to 24 hours if the lid is not opened. This option is great for families on-the-go or those who prefer a simple, effective sterilisation process without odours or complicated setups.
Step-by-Step Instructions for Using the Tommee Tippee Steriliser
This section provides a detailed guide on how to properly use your Tommee Tippee Steriliser, including preparation, sterilisation process, and post-sterilisation care for optimal safety and effectiveness.
Before Sterilisation
Before using your Tommee Tippee Steriliser, ensure all bottles, teats, and feeding accessories are washed in warm soapy water or placed in a dishwasher (top rack only). Rinse thoroughly to remove any milk residue. Allow items to air dry or pat dry with a clean towel. Ensure the steriliser is clean and free from debris. Fill the steriliser with the recommended water level, usually 100ml for electric models. Place the items inside, ensuring they are loosely arranged to allow steam to circulate evenly. Do not open the lid until ready to use, as this helps maintain sterility.
During Sterilisation
Once prepared, place the items into the steriliser according to the manufacturer’s instructions. For electric models, add the recommended water level (typically 100ml), close the lid, and start the cycle. The steriliser uses steam to kill 99.9% of bacteria and germs. For microwave sterilisers, fill the base with water, place items inside, and heat on full power for 3 minutes. During sterilisation, ensure the lid remains closed to maintain steam circulation. Avoid opening the lid until the cycle is complete. Keep children away from the steriliser during operation to prevent accidents. Once finished, items remain sterile for up to 24 hours if the lid stays sealed.
After Sterilisation
After the sterilisation cycle completes, allow the steriliser to cool slightly before opening the lid to prevent burns from steam. Items remain sterile for up to 24 hours if the lid stays sealed. For electric models, the steriliser will count down the time, ensuring you know when items are no longer sterile. Once the lid is opened, even if time remains, items are no longer sterile. Store sterilised items in a clean, dry place or assemble bottles immediately for use. Always ensure the steriliser is unplugged after use to conserve energy and maintain safety.
Safety Guidelines for Using the Tommee Tippee Steriliser
Always follow the manufacturer’s instructions and ensure the steriliser is used by adults only. Keep children away and avoid overheating the unit or its components.
General Safety Precautions
Before using the Tommee Tippee Steriliser, ensure all components are clean and free from damage. Always place the steriliser on a stable, heat-resistant surface. Keep children away during operation, as steam can cause burns. Avoid touching hot surfaces or opening the lid during the sterilisation cycle. Never leave the steriliser unattended while in use. Ensure proper ventilation in the room to prevent steam buildup. Follow the recommended water levels and descale regularly to maintain efficiency and prevent limescale damage. Always unplug the steriliser when not in use or before cleaning. Adhere to the user manual for safe operation and longevity of the product.
Supervision and Understanding Hazards
Always supervise the sterilisation process to ensure safety. Be aware of potential hazards, such as hot steam, which can cause severe burns. Keep children and pets away from the steriliser while it is in use. Ensure that anyone using the steriliser understands its operation and potential risks. Never allow children to handle the steriliser or its components without adult supervision. Be cautious when opening the lid after sterilisation, as the contents and steam will be extremely hot. Understanding these hazards helps prevent accidents and ensures a safe environment for your baby and family.

Cleaning the Steriliser
Regular cleaning is essential to maintain the effectiveness of your Tommee Tippee steriliser. Start by unplugging the device and allowing it to cool down completely. Use a soft, damp cloth to wipe down the exterior and interior surfaces, paying special attention to any areas with visible buildup or residue. For tougher stains or mineral deposits, mix a solution of equal parts water and white vinegar, and use a non-abrasive scrubber to gently clean the interior. Rinse thoroughly with clean water to remove any vinegar scent.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as they may damage the steriliser’s components. After cleaning, dry the steriliser with a clean towel to prevent water spots and ensure it is ready for the next use. Cleaning should be done after every few uses to maintain hygiene and efficiency. Always refer to the manufacturer’s guidelines for specific cleaning recommendations tailored to your model. Maintenance and Descaling
Regular maintenance and descaling are vital to ensure your Tommee Tippee steriliser continues to function effectively. Over time, mineral buildup from water can reduce performance and leave residue. To descale, mix equal parts water and white vinegar in the steriliser, then run a complete cycle. Repeat if necessary to remove stubborn deposits. After descaling, rinse thoroughly with clean water to eliminate any vinegar taste or smell. For electric models, descale every 1-3 months, depending on usage and water hardness. Proper maintenance prevents clogging, ensures even steam distribution, and maintains the steriliser’s efficiency.
